Vijay Sethupathi, Simbu to shoot together in foreign country

Now that the shoot of Mani Ratnam's Chekka Chivantha Vaanam has resumed after the TFPC strike, Vijay Sethupathi has joined the sets of the movie.



Sources say that Mani Ratnam will also be soon shooting an important scene between STR and Vijay Sethupathi in a foreign country.



The movie has a ensemble of cast including Arvind Swamy, Arun Vijay, Simbu, Vijay Sethupathi, Jyothika and Aishwarya Rajesh.



Made jointly by Lyca Productions and Madras Talkies, it features music composed by A. R. Rahman, cinematography by Santosh Sivan and editing by Sreekar Prasad.



Actors including Prakash Raj, Thiagarajan, Mansoor Ali Khan and Jayasudha play other pivotal roles. Principal photography of the film commenced in February 2018. The film will also be dubbed in Telugu as Nawab.



Following a brief break after the release of Kaatru Veliyidai (2017), Mani Ratnam chose to begin pre-production on his next film by June 2017 and brought in composer A. R. Rahman and cinematographer Santosh Sivan for the project.
